Analgesic efficacy of preoperative dexketoprofen trometamol: A systematic review and meta‐analysis

Abstract: Post-Market Research Clinical evidence supports the use of dexketoprofen trometamol (DEX) to manage acute postoperative pain. However, controversies surround the impact of the use of this drug in preoperative analgesic protocols. The aim of the present meta-analysis was to evaluate the effectiveness of the preoperative administration of DEX under postoperative pain conditions. “…Another systematic review on the risk of myocardial infarction in patients treated with NSAIDs and coxibs has demonstrated a 10% increase in MI risk with the use of NSAIDs, with differences between the drugs; diclofenac showed an increased risk of 44% and rofecoxib an increased risk of 30% [137]. Systematic reviews on the clinical use of dexketoprofen suggest that this drug does not interfere with the CVS [138,139]. Similar results have been obtained with the use of a fixed-dose combination of dexketoprofen and tramadol [140].…”
